Turn your compassion into action
Improving quality of life and achieving health equity are not just slogans — they lie at the heart of what we do at the UMass Amherst School of Public Health and Health Sciences. Whether we are combating a global pandemic or an opioid epidemic, working to prevent chronic disease or food insecurity, advocating for global health or the environment, or striving toward healthy aging, lifestyles, or reproductive health, our curriculum, outreach, practice, and research are always carried out with the goal of improving health outcomes for all.
As a student in one of our bachelor's, master's, or doctoral programs, you can turn your passion into activism and become an agent of change. Our degree programs cover all aspects of public health and health sciences. There is one designed just for you.
